Marked only on the 1914 ed. of the OS 6-inch map, and situated on a SE-facing slope of a broad drumlin. D-shaped grass-covered area (dims. 29m E-W; 23m N-S) defined by an earthen bank (Wth 4-4.2m; int. H 0.4m; ext. H 0.95m) and fosse (Wth of base 2-2.5m) NW-N, and scarp (H 0.55-0.8m) elsewhere. There is no visible entrance, and the site is truncated by an E-W drystone wall and townland boundary with Kilmore at S. Rath (RO012-018----) is c. 150m to the NW. Compiled by: Michael Moore Date of upload: 24 August 2010
